这里是文章模块栏目内容页
mysql外连接如何实现(mysql外连接内连接自连接区别)

导读:MySQL作为一种开源的关系型数据库管理系统,它支持多种连接方式,其中包括内连接和外连接。本文将介绍MySQL外连接的实现方法及其相关知识点。

1. 外连接概述

外连接是指在两个表之间进行连接时,不仅返回两个表中匹配的记录,还返回左表或右表中未匹配的记录。外连接分为左外连接、右外连接和全外连接三种类型。

2. 左外连接实现方法

左外连接是指以左表为基础,连接右表,并返回左表中所有记录以及右表中与之匹配的记录。实现方法如下:

SELECT * FROM table1 LEFT JOIN table2 ON table1.column_name=table2.column_name;

3. 右外连接实现方法

右外连接是指以右表为基础,连接左表,并返回右表中所有记录以及左表中与之匹配的记录。实现方法如下:

SELECT * FROM table1 RIGHT JOIN table2 ON table1.column_name=table2.column_name;

4. 全外连接实现方法

全外连接是指返回左表和右表中所有记录,无论是否匹配。实现方法如下:

SELECT * FROM table1 FULL OUTER JOIN table2 ON table1.column_name=table2.column_name;

5. 总结

MySQL外连接可以帮助我们在进行数据查询时更加灵活地处理数据,特别是在需要查询两个表之间的关联数据时非常有用。通过本文的介绍,我们可以了解到外连接的概念和实现方法,为更好地应用MySQL数据库提供帮助。